    Meaning of Exploration

    The act of searching for or traveling to new or unexplored places or ideas.

    Definitions

    • The act of traveling to or searching a place or area in order to learn about it or discover new things.
    • * A systematic search or investigation into something, especially in order to gain new knowledge or understanding.

    Etymology of Exploration

    The word "exploration" comes from the Latin "explorare," which means "to search out" or "to investigate," and is derived from "ex-" (out) and "plorare" (to cry out, or to search).
    Historically, the term has been used to describe the act of traveling to new or unexplored places, such as the exploration of the New World by European explorers.
